Mexican Restaurants nearby 370 Great South Road, Papatoetoe, Auckland

Chilando

Approximately 0.5 km away
Address: Hunters Plaza, Shop 35, 217 Great South Road, Papatoetoe, Auckland 2025

Chilando

Approximately 0.5 km away
Address: Hunters Plaza, Shop 35, 217 Great South Road, Papatoetoe, Auckland